Michael Saylor Calls Corporate Bitcoin Adoption Necessary and Inevitable

Michael Saylor argued that corporate ownership of Bitcoin (BTC) is inevitable, framing companies as the legal engines it needs to succeed.

He made the case in a July 18 post on X, saying that firms provide efficiency and creditworthiness that no individual can match on their own.

Bitcoin has moved from an individual store of value to an asset held increasingly on corporate books. Saylor, chairman of Strategy (MSTR), has pushed that shift harder than any other executive.

His firm built what is often described as part of Bitcoin's long-term endgame, a strategy built on relentless institutional accumulation. Saylor has used his platform to promote that strategy for years, giving his posts outsized influence among crypto investors.

Michael Saylor posted on X that “fiat currency is the problem” while companies and institutions strengthening Bitcoin are part of the solution. He quoted a River chart showing the average fiat currency lasts only 27 years before collapse or replacement, accompanied by data on severe purchasing power losses across history. Saylor called for unity in the Bitcoin community, urging members to debate ideas without labeling allies as enemies.

Strategy’s Bitcoin Banking Adoption Index: Fidelity Tops Goldman Sachs, JPMorgan and Citi

Strategy's Bitcoin Banking Adoption Index evaluated 25 global banks as of July 10 across Bitcoin spot trading, custody and digital asset products and found an average adoption rate of 32%, with Fidelity leading at 71%, BNY Mellon 46%, Goldman Sachs 45% and JPMorgan, Morgan Stanley and Citigroup at 43%. The report says expanding institutional crypto adoption, growing custody and trading revenue streams, and bank tokenization initiatives could reshape rankings and increase access to Bitcoin products, a trend reinforced by Strategy's role as the world's largest corporate Bitcoin holder.

Strategy CEO Phong Le has highlighted the growing competition among Wall Street’s largest financial institutions for leadership in Bitcoin and digital asset adoption.
